Transaction 70102862f302445669363a596995076b3343ea20995d2f974fe83f17b8bf3889
1 Input
1 Output
-
70102862f302445669363a596995076b3343ea20995d2f974fe83f17b8bf3889:0
- value
- 53839
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aef4c6f5e5ba054f8ce66b8e234f07552037e768 OP_EQUAL
- address
- 3He6jLeTzLBKHm7ARXL1cDoWNRcC8XP3Sm